What is the Massachusetts Court Judgment Form?
The Massachusetts Court Judgment Form is a crucial legal document used to formalize court decisions and rulings in Massachusetts. This form plays a significant role in documenting the outcomes of legal disputes, serving as an official record of the judgment rendered by the court.
The form contains essential components such as the names of the plaintiff and defendant, the judgment amount, the judge's name, and the date of the judgment. Each of these fields is necessary to ensure clarity and precision in legal documentation. Moreover, the signature of the Clerk of Court is vital for legal validation, confirming the authenticity of the judgment.

Who is eligible to use the Massachusetts Court Judgment Form?
The Massachusetts Court Judgment Form can be used by parties involved in a legal case, including plaintiffs, defendants, and legal representatives, as well as Clerks of Court responsible for documenting judgments.
Are there any deadlines for submitting this form?
While the form itself doesn’t have a specific deadline, it is essential to submit it promptly after a judgment is rendered to ensure proper legal documentation. Confirm with the court for any specific timelines.
How do I submit the completed form?
Once completed and signed by the Clerk of Court, the Massachusetts Court Judgment Form should be submitted to the court handling the case. This can typically be done in person or via mail depending on court instructions.
What supporting documents do I need with this form?
Usually, supporting documents may include copies of previous court filings and any relevant case materials. It's advisable to check with the court for specific requirements related to your case.
What are common mistakes to avoid when completing this form?
Common mistakes include misspelling names, entering incorrect docket numbers, and forgetting required signatures. Double-check all information to ensure accuracy before submission.
How long does it take to process the Massachusetts Court Judgment Form?
Processing times can vary by court jurisdiction, often taking several days to a few weeks. Contact the court clerk's office for the most accurate estimate based on their workload.
